Snake River and Malad are an even 5-5 against one another since March of 2021, but likely not for long. The Panthers will be defending their home field for the first time this season when they go up against the Dragons on Tuesday. Neither Snake River nor Malad posted many runs in their last games, so it might be the pitching crews that decide this one.
Snake River came up short against Preston on Saturday, falling 24-1.
Snake River saw two different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Trayton David, who went 1-for-2 with one run and one double.
Meanwhile, Malad came up short against Burley on Saturday and fell 5-1.
Malad's loss ended a six-game streak of wins at home dating back to last season and dropped them to 2-2. As for Snake River, their defeat dropped their record down to 0-2.
